Interpretation
The song 'Der Letzte Tag' by
Kontra K is about the appreciation of life and the importance of authenticity. The artist reflects on how we often take for granted the little things in life or the people who mean the most to us. He urges us to love and feel each day as if it were our last, as clearly shown in the chorus: 'I fall only once, love you once / As if it were the last day for us / We only die once, we feel once / As if it were the last day for us'.
He talks about the losses and challenges that life brings, and the need to remain authentic despite it all. This is evident in the lines 'Give me only what's real, what's real is also good / Because most of the time, the last thing we do is also the best'.
Furthermore, the artist emphasizes the importance of true friendships and the role they play in overcoming difficulties, as portrayed in the lines 'Three, four friends who protect me while your world would be poisonous to me'.
Overall, the song is a reminder to live life to the fullest, be authentic, and appreciate the people and moments that mean the most to us as if each day were the last.
